> A security vulnerability affecting OpenOffice.org 1.1.4 and earlier, as
> well as 2.0beta, including the developer builds, was recently detected.
> It has been fixed and a patch is available for immediate download for
> all users of OpenOffice.org 1.1.4.
>
> Users of earlier releases (1.1.3 and prior) must upgrade.
>
> Users of 2.0beta are requested to download the latest beta,
> OpenOffice.org 1.9.95. It will include the patch and be ready shortly.
>
> Operating systems affected: All, including Linux, Solaris, Windows, Mac
> OS X (X11) (NeoOffice/J users of the latest release are not affected.)

> How serious is the problem?  The problem resides in how OpenOffice.org
> handles Microsoft Office .doc files.  A malicious user could send such a
> file as an attachment to you containing code that would allow them to
> execute arbitrary commands on your computer should you open that
> document in OpenOffice.org.
